The restaurant Zunfthaus 383 is located in the narrowest house in the town of Fürstenwalde. The restaurant has been located at Tuchmacherstrasse 12, in the immediate vicinity of the cathedral church of St. Marien, for over 370 years. Our house is a mere 3.83 metres wide but offers plenty of space for up to 40 guests on three floors.
Using a quaint old-fashioned dumbwaiter lift, the food and drink is delivered by hand from the kitchen on the ground floor to the upper floors.
Having to walk up and down the stairs many times a day from the kitchen to serve the guests on the upper floors, the staff get plenty of exercise here. André Quirmbach, the owner and a trained chef himself, spoils his guests with German homestyle cooking using fresh ingredients.
The house was elaborately furnished in a unique style by André's wife, who unfortunately passed away much too early. The restaurant exudes her philosophy of "relax and enjoy yourself".
